Westlake Senior Citizens Scammed in ‘Phone Bail’ Scheme

Two senior citizens have lost $3000 total in the past two days to callers who pretended to be friends or family needing bail money, report Westlake Police.

The calls originated in Canada and had the victims buy gift cards and read off the numbers.

According to Police, “No jail takes gift cards or ITunes cards for bond. Be like President Reagan; trust but verify. Check with relatives before sending funds in any fashion. The suspects hope to hurry you into quick action without reflection. By validating the story first, you will keep your hard-earned money and make these villains say ‘Curses! Foiled again!'”

Please look in on your loved one and remind them that phone scams are very real.
